SUBJECT- VERB AGREEMENT. AND. OR. REMEMBER!. OR, EITHER …OR, NEITHER … OR= IS, WAS My mother or my father is picking me up . Neither Romeo nor Juliet was alive . Either Kate or Jack is helping today . HOWEVER!!! Neither I nor my friends are going to the festival.
